| Profile: | Beck David Campbell was born on July 8, 1970 in Los Angeles, the son of David Campbell and Bibbe Hansen. When his parents split, he and his younger brother stayed with their mother. Beck Hansen dropped out of school at the age of 14 and drifted around for about a decade, ending up back in Los Angeles. While playing some open mic events, he got noticed by the little local label, Bong Load Custom Records. In 1993, "Loser" was released to the world in a limited pressing of 500 copies and sent out to radio DJs across the U.S. The song became quite popular, and Geffen signed Beck in November of 1993, giving him the freedom to work with independent labels and to make "uncommercial" music. |
